What is Apple TV and how does it work?

Apple TV is a digital media player that turns your TV into a smart platform. Although it already has Smart TV features, Apple's device takes your experience to the next level with its powerful hardware and tvOS operating system.

To get started with Apple TV, simply connect the device to your TV using an HDMI cable. The setup process is very simple and takes no more than a few minutes. Once you're set up, you can access a world of apps, streaming services, and more. It supports resolutions up to 4K Dolby Vision, which means you can enjoy exceptional picture quality, as long as your TV supports it too.

In addition to playing high-resolution content, Apple TV incorporates the power of the A15 chip, which ensures a smooth and fast experience, far superior to most Smart TVs on the market.

Main functions of Apple TV

The device not only allows you to access streaming services such as Netflix, HBO or Disney+, but also includes unique features within the Apple ecosystem. Some of the exclusive apps you'll find include Photos, Apple Music, Apple Arcade, and Apple Fitness+. It also supports Xbox and PlayStation controllers, perfect for gamers who want to enjoy Apple Arcade on the big screen.

Multitasking and continuity

The level of multitasking available on the Apple TV is impressive. You can leave a movie in the middle and pick up exactly where you left off. the next day, without having to load the app again. This makes the experience much more fluid and enjoyable. Plus, because it's integrated with other Apple devices, such as the iPhone or iPad, the transition between them is completely seamless.

Video games on Apple TV

As we mentioned, Apple TV is compatible with numerous gaming controllers, making it a perfect platform to enjoy games on Apple Arcade. The gaming experience is fluid thanks to its powerful hardware, and the fact that you can play without ads is a plus that many appreciate. If you are a casual gamer or have children at home, you will love this option.

Apple TV Remote: Total control

One of the highlights of the Apple TV is its remote control. This small device has a minimalist design but hidden in its simplicity is total control over the Apple TV. Includes a touch panel which allows you to navigate through menus with ease, just like a laptop trackpad.

One of the most useful features of the controller is its built-in microphone. You can use Siri to search for content, control playback, or ask for information. about the weather or the stock market, all with voice commands. Plus, you can also dictate text, making navigation and setting options much faster and more accurate.

Accessibility and centralized control

The Apple TV remote not only lets you control your TV, it's also a central hub for making your home a smarter space. With the Home app, Apple TV becomes the control center for all your home automation devicesYou can ask Siri to turn off the lights, lower the blinds, or show you the door camera on your TV screen.

The fact that the controller also includes a gyroscope and accelerometer makes it perfect for games and apps that take advantage of these sensors, adding an extra layer of interaction that you won't find on other devices.

How to install and set up Apple TV

Setting up Apple TV is really easy. You just need to an HDMI cable to connect the device to your TV. Once connected, select the HDMI port from your TV's input menu and follow the on-screen instructions to set up the internet connection. You can choose between Wi-Fi or an Ethernet connection on models that have this option.

It is important to mention that to enjoy 4K or HDR content, your TV must be compatible with these resolutions. It is also recommended to use a high speed hdmi cable to ensure the best image and sound quality.

What exactly is Apple TV used for?

The Apple TV has a variety of uses, many of which go beyond simply consuming media content. Here are the main ones:

  • Streaming platforms: You can access streaming services like Netflix, Amazon Prime Video, Disney+ and of course, Apple TV+. This turns your TV into a complete entertainment center.
  • Games: The complexity of games on Apple TV has increased thanks to Apple Arcade. The use of external controllers greatly improves the gaming experience.
  • Interconnection with other devices: With AirPlay, you can mirror the screen of your iPhone, iPad, or Mac on your TV. This is perfect for viewing photos, videos, or even using your TV as a secondary monitor.
  • Home Automation: As we mentioned before, Apple TV can be the hub of your smart home, controlling everything from your TV.

Comparison with a Fire TV Stick

One comparison that many people make is between the Apple TV and more affordable devices like Amazon's Fire TV Stick. While both offer similar features, such as access to streaming platforms, there are notable differences in performance and capabilities.

The Apple TV, although more expensive, offers Better image quality, greater fluidity and compatibility with the Apple ecosystem. Additionally, the ability to play 4K content with Dolby Vision and its support for games through Apple Arcade are aspects that tip the balance in its favor.

On the other hand, the Fire TV Stick is more limited in terms of the variety of applications it allows you to install, and although it has versions compatible with 4K, these are usually quite close to the price of the basic model of the Apple TV.

Weaknesses of the Apple TV

Like any device, the Apple TV isn't perfect and has some shortcomings that are worth highlighting:

  • Does not have a disc reader: Although this is something that is needed less and less, there are still those who miss being able to read CDs or DVDs.
  • Without web browser: Something unexpected in such an advanced device is the lack of a built-in browser, especially when other platforms do include one.
  • HDMI cable not included: Despite its price, Apple doesn't include the HDMI cable needed to connect the device to your TV, which is an added annoyance.

Despite these minor shortcomings, the device remains an excellent choice for those looking for the best multimedia experience on their TV.
